Overview of Hone TRT
Hone TRT helps you check your testosterone levels from home. You do not have to visit a doctor’s office. Instead you get a test kit by mail. This kit is easy to use. Just take a small blood sample. Send it back and get your results quickly. You can then talk with a Hone doctor by video chat. This means you get expert help without leaving your house.
If your levels are low Hone can send you a custom testosterone treatment. You get clear instructions so there is no guessing. They use injections or gels. Cost Considerations
This program is not cheap. Hone TRT can cost several hundred dollars a month. You pay for the lab kit up front. You also pay each month for medicine and doctor meetings. Even if you are used to dropping cash on protein, preworkouts, or coaching, Hone can eat into your budget more than other options.
Here is how the costs can stack up:
| Item | Estimated Monthly Cost |
|---|---|
| Lab Test Kit | One-time, about $100+ |
| Medication | $120 – $200+ |
| Doctor Fees | $50 – $75+ |
| Total | $200 – $375+ |
You might ask: Is it worth it compared to supplements or local clinics? For some, yes, because of the remote plan and support. For strict budget builders, there may be cheaper clinics out there.
Limitations for Certain Users
Hone TRT is not for everyone. If you live in a state where it is not available, you cannot sign up. This can be a letdown if you were excited to try at-home TRT. Hone also does not cover some medicines like HCG, which some lifters use to protect fertility or boost results. If you need extra meds or have special health needs, Hone may fall short.
One guy in the lifting group tried to order but found out his state does not allow delivery. He also wanted HCG to help with cycle recovery, but Hone did not offer it. If you need extra tools in your stack, Hone could feel limited.
Finally, you might miss talking to a real doctor in person. The support team can be slow to answer, and there's no phone number to call. If you like quick help or want face-to-face care, this remote plan may feel frustrating.

Hone TRT vs. Competitors
Hone TRT is all online. You get your blood test at home and talk to a doctor on your phone or laptop. No drives to a clinic. This makes it easy for anyone who is busy with workouts or work. Most other providers, like Ro or Blokes, use a mix of in-clinic visits and some online steps. If you need fast muscle recovery, at-home testing speeds up the start.
When you look at price, Hone is usually the cheapest. Many bodybuilders know supplements add up fast. Hone tries to keep your monthly costs lower than other telehealth TRT brands. That means more cash for gym gear and protein. Still, some users wish prices were a little clearer up front so there are no surprises.
Some providers offer a wide range of medications, including things like HCG, which helps with fertility and may protect natural testosterone production. But Hone keeps medication simple—just the basics. You get direct testosterone like shots or gels to help with muscle, energy, and mood. Competitors sometimes have more med choices if you want extras.
How about customer service? Hone will answer by email or text. But some guys say replies can be slow. You don’t get a phone number to call right away. Other brands often let you call. If you need fast answers about side effects or dosing before your next lift, this could matter.
Check this quick table to see how Hone stacks up:
| Feature | Hone TRT | Others Like Ro, Blokes, Fountain |
|---|---|---|
| Home blood tests | Yes | Sometimes, often in-clinic for some steps |
| Doctor online visit | Yes | Yes |
| Price | Lowest or near lowest | Higher or mixed |
| Medication options | Limited (no HCG) | Broader (often includes HCG) |
| Customer service | Email/text only, can be slow | Often includes live phone support |
| User ratings | 4.5/5 (TrustPilot) | Varies, generally positive |
